Former federal prosecutor; Democratic candidate for U.S. House (PA-07)
Ryan Crosswell is a Pennsylvania attorney, U.S. Marine Corps Reserve officer, and former federal prosecutor who served in the Department of Justice's Public Integrity Section. He resigned from the DOJ in February 2025 in response to the dismissal of corruption charges against then-New York City Mayor Eric Adams, and in 2026 ran in the Democratic primary for Pennsylvania's 7th Congressional District on an anti-corruption platform.
